Earwig Extermination in Frisco, TX
Earwig extermination services focus on safely and effectively removing earwigs from residential properties. These insects are typically found in areas with moisture and organic debris, such as gardens, flower beds, and around foundation walls. The service involves identifying infested areas, implementing targeted treatments to eliminate earwigs, and providing guidance on reducing attractants to prevent future issues. Property owners often request this service when noticing earwigs inside their homes or around their yards, especially during warmer months when these insects are most active.
Before requesting earwig extermination, homeowners should consider the extent of the infestation and the specific areas affected, such as basements, crawl spaces, or outdoor landscaping. Understanding the property's layout and moisture sources can help determine the most effective treatment approach. It is also helpful to inquire about ongoing prevention strategies, including landscape management and moisture control, to minimize the likelihood of recurring problems. Proper assessment and planning can ensure the most efficient and thorough removal of earwigs from the property.

Earwig Extermination Questions
What are earwigs? Earwigs are small insects with pincers that can invade homes and gardens in Frisco, TX.
Why are earwig extermination services needed? They help eliminate earwigs that may cause damage to plants or become a nuisance indoors.
What signs indicate an earwig infestation? Noticing insects around windows, in dark corners, or damaged plants can signal an infestation.
How can property owners prevent earwig problems? Reducing moisture, sealing entry points, and removing debris can help prevent earwig invasions.
